Jitter and FB Ramp Slope Jitter occurs in both PWM and skip modes when noise in the VFB ripple propagates a delay to the HS-FET driver, as shown in Figures 4 and 5. Jitter can affect system stability, with noise immunity proportional to the steepness of VFB’s downward slope. However, VFB ripple does not directly affect noise immunity.
